I'll probably come out with it by wednesday. It'll have:

normal, turnaround, b-reversed, wavebounced and reverse wavebounce (special...): pkf, psiM, PKFreeze, minimal lag pkf, lagless FH pkf, magnet pull, and zapjump.

I'll also have recoil chain demonstrations, recoil control, tech tricks, footstool pseudo-wavezaps, psi-m dashing and canceling, thundersliding, instant thunderslide, jump canceled specials, sweetspotting with magnet pull, item zapjumping, meteor canceling with zapjumps, and more.

I can just about guarantee that no matter who you are, at least one thing will be new to you. I'll try to explain how to perform some of the stuff without b-sticking as well.
